Primary Responsibilities of the Sr. Strategic Sourcing Manager
The primary responsibilities of a Sr. Strategic Sourcing Manager in the banking industry are broad and multifaceted. They include working with key business partners and senior leadership to understand strategic direction, supply requirements, and corporate business objectives and priorities. The role also involves driving thought leadership in categories, negotiating & managing contracts, and identifying vendors for bidding procedures.
Another key responsibility is identifying savings opportunities. This involves directing spend analysis across commodity categories and working with various business units throughout the Bank to proactively identify opportunities for enterprise-wide relationship management and optimization of spend.
Moreover, the Sr. Strategic Sourcing Manager is also responsible for leading analytical reporting. This involves utilizing appropriate analysis methods in the decision-making process to select and evaluate vendors. They are also involved in problem resolution, policy and process build and maintenance, management of special projects, and supporting the professional development of their team.
Key Requirements for the Sr. Strategic Sourcing Manager Role
A high school diploma or GED is a basic requirement for this role. However, a Bachelor’s Degree in Supply Chain Management, Accounting, Finance, or Business Administration is preferred. The role also requires 10 – 15+ years of experience in supply chain management, contract negotiation, vendor management, and third-party management within a highly regulated environment for large scale financial/banking, mortgage origination/servicing organizations.
Other essential skills include the ability to interact productively with people at different levels of management, a strong working knowledge of regulatory guidelines and requirements, excellent verbal and written communication skills, project management skills, strong analytical and problem-solving skills, and high integrity and ethics.
